About this book

Foot and ankle surgery has grown rapidly within the last 20 years, due to international collaboration between podiatric, orthopaedic, and trauma surgeons from around the globe. This book aims to provide trainees with a general overview of topics encountered in foot and ankle surgery, by presenting the general surgery section published originally within International Advances in Foot and Ankle Surgery. While this book does not exclude scientific background, it emphasizes a practical, hands-on approach. To meet the demand of all foot and ankle surgeons, the book encompasses forefoot and rearfoot deformities as well as reconstructive surgery of the diabetic foot. This book will appeal to trainees who have yet to specialise, but need access to an easy reference companion within general foot and ankle surgery.

Reviews

From the reviews:

“This book is designed to address some of the more challenging conditions in foot and ankle surgery on a practical level, using some of the more advanced and recent treatment techniques. … The book is written for active practitioners, and will be most suitable for those beyond their residency specialty training years … . Both orthopedists and podiatrists will find the descriptions enlightening and of interest. … this book is well laid out and makes good use of color plates, black-and-white photographs, and line drawings.” (Martin C. Yorath, Doody’s Review Service, October, 2012)
